Norborne ADA Sidewalk Project

The Missouri Department of Transportation begins sidewalk improvements on Route D in Norborne on Monday. The work is expected to continue into early August, weather permitting.

The project, to help ensure compliance with the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A), is funded in part through the Transportation Alternatives Program, and will improve sidewalks in Norborne.

Some lane closures will be necessary throughout the project. Motorists are encouraged to use caution and follow all traffic control, flaggers, signs, and barricades. All vehicles and personal property will need to be removed from the work area prior to start of construction.
